About this property

- 516 Spruce Way NW - Welcome to this beautifully maintained 3-bedroom mobile home in the well-established community of Greenwood Village, offering comfort, convenience, and exceptional value. Step inside to discover a bright and inviting interior featuring high-quality laminate flooring throughout, complemented by tile in the private primary ensuite. Vaulted ceilings enhance the sense of space, creating an open and airy feel across the main living areas. The functional layout includes three bedrooms and two full bathrooms, with the primary suite offering its own ensuite for added privacy. This home has seen several key updates, providing peace of mind for years to come. Recent improvements include new shingles, rain troughs, and a skylight (2023), a hot water tank replacement (2022), and brand-new stainless steel appliances—including hood fan, stove, and fridge (2025). Located in a highly accessible area, you’ll enjoy quick connections to 16 Avenue NW Calgary and Stoney Trail, making commuting around the city a breeze. The community itself features a renovated centre and offers a welcoming neighbourhood atmosphere. Monthly fees add excellent value, conveniently covering water, sewer, garbage pickup, snow removal, and common-area maintenance—helping simplify your lifestyle. Enjoy nearby amenities including public transit, the vibrant Calgary Farmers' Market West, and outdoor recreation at Bowness Park.
